Importance of Pakistan Day highlighted
BAHAWALPUR: A seminar was held to commemorate the Pakistan Day in the light of Lahore Resolution of 1940 on Friday.
The moot was organised at Islamia University Bahawalpur. Engr Prof Dr Aamir Ijaz, Vice Chancellor, presided over the seminar. Professor Dr Hameed Raza Siddiqui delivered an exclusive lecture.
He highlighted the significance of the Lahore Resolution that demanded a separate homeland for the Muslims of sub-continent. He said March 23 is the day of commitment as Muslims of India announced their determination to achieve a separate homeland and within seven years Pakistan appeared as a sovereign Muslim state on map of the world.
Faculty members Dr. Aftab Hussain Gillani, Dr Rozina Anjum Naqvi and Agha Sadaf Mahdi also spoke on the occasion.
Our correspondent adds from Lahore: Provincial Minister for Human Rights and Minority Affairs Ijaz Alam Augustine has greeted the entire nation on the eve of Pakistan Day. In a statement, the minister said that Pakistan Day was observed to commemorate the Lahore Resolution of March, 1940 which was passed at Minar-e-Pakistan ground for a separate state for Muslims.
He said that the government was making all possible efforts to materialise the dream of Quaid-e-Azam. He urged the younger generation to get education and achieve their dreams while working towards a stronger and united Pakistan.
